UPDATED: Elderly Woman, 80, Dies After Car Strikes Pole

An elderly woman died Wednesday following a serious car crash on Bristol Ferry Road in Portsmouth.

An 80-year-old woman died Wednesday after sustaining injuries in a single car crash on Bristol Ferry Road, confirmed a spokeswoman for Newport Hospital late this afternoon. 

The woman, whose identity is not being released at this time, was transported to Newport Hospital after a single-car crash on Bristol Ferry Road in Portsmouth just before noon on Wednesday. 

The Portsmouth Fire Department received several 911 calls starting at 11:49 a.m., reporting a car crash in the area of 283 Bristol Ferry Road. 

The car reportedly struck a telephone pole. 

Emergency crews arrived to find a single car with a woman nearby the vehicle.

The victim had been extricated from the vehicle, according to the Portsmouth Fire Department. She was receiving care from bystanders at the time.  

Portsmouth EMT's began treatment and transported the woman to Newport Hospital, where she was later pronounced dead.

The cause of the crash is under investigation by the Portsmouth Police Department. National Grid responded to the scene to repair the telephone pole. 

A section of Bristol Ferry Road was temporarily closed to traffic Wednesday. Vehicles were detoured around the crash scene.
